Resumen
Este artículo te guía a través de cómo configurar una acción de API de REST en Wati. Aprenderás cómo elegir el desencadenador correcto, seleccionar un tipo de evento si es necesario y agregar la acción a las instrucciones de tu agente de IA para que funcione como se espera.
Instrucciones
Una acción de API de REST solo funciona cuando se configura correctamente y se agrega a las instrucciones de tu agente de IA. El proceso de configuración tiene 3 pasos principales:
Elige cómo se debe activar la acción
Selecciona un tipo de evento (si corresponde)
Agrega la acción de API de REST a las instrucciones de tu agente de IA
Sigue los pasos a continuación para completar la configuración.
Paso 1: Elige un tipo de desencadenador
Al crear una acción de API de REST, la primera decisión es cómo se debe activar.
Hay 2 tipos de desencadenadores disponibles:
Desencadenador basado en intención
Este desencadenador se utiliza cuando deseas que la acción se ejecute en función de lo que dice el usuario.
Se activa cuando el agente de IA detecta una intención específica del usuario durante una conversación
Útil para acciones como enviar datos cuando un usuario solicita una demostración o muestra interés
Comportamiento de parámetros: se pueden utilizar marcadores de posición dinámicos para la configuración de la API.
Modo de desencadenador: Actualmente, solo se admite agent_decides. Esto significa que el agente de IA decide cuándo ejecutar la acción en función del contexto de la conversación.
Desencadenador basado en eventos
Este desencadenador se ejecuta automáticamente cuando ocurre un evento predefinido.
Se activa sin depender de la intención del usuario
Útil para acciones impulsadas por el sistema, como la retroalimentación o la presentación de formularios
Paso 2: Selecciona un tipo de evento (solo basado en eventos)
Si eliges Evento como tipo de desencadenador, debes seleccionar uno de los tipos de eventos admitidos.
Actualmente, Astra admite los siguientes tipos de eventos:
Retroalimentación positiva recibida (pulgar hacia arriba)
Se activa cuando un usuario hace clic en la opción de pulgar hacia arriba
Admite parámetros estáticos solo
Retroalimentación negativa recibida (pulgar hacia abajo)
Se activa cuando un usuario hace clic en la opción de pulgar hacia abajo
Admite parámetros estáticos solo
Formulario presentado
Se activa cuando un usuario presenta un formulario personalizado
Admite parámetros dinámicos que se pasan desde los campos del formulario
Lead capturado
Se activa cuando se recopila información de lead durante una conversación
Utiliza una estructura de cuerpo de solicitud fija
Elige el tipo de evento que mejor se adapte a cuándo deseas que se ejecute la acción de API de REST.
Paso 3: Agrega la acción de API de REST a las instrucciones del agente de IA
Crear una acción de API de REST no es suficiente por sí sola. La acción no funcionará hasta que se agregue a las instrucciones de tu agente de IA.
Requerido para todas las acciones de API de REST
Agrega la acción de API de REST a la configuración de instrucciones de tu agente
Si la acción no se incluye en las instrucciones, nunca se activará.
Requisito adicional para “Formulario presentado”
Si estás utilizando el tipo de evento Formulario presentado, hay un requisito adicional:
También debes agregar el formulario personalizado relacionado a las instrucciones del agente
Tanto la acción de API de REST como el formulario personalizado deben incluirse
Si falta alguno de ellos, la acción de API de REST no se activará correctamente.
Aquí tienes una visión general rápida de qué integrar dependiendo del tipo de evento:
Tipo de evento | Qué integrar |
Pulgar hacia arriba / Pulgar hacia abajo | Acción de API de REST solo |
Formulario presentado | Acción de API de REST + Formulario personalizado |
Lead capturado | Acción de API de REST solo |
Intención | Acción de API de REST solo |
Lista de verificación final
Antes de publicar tu agente de IA, asegúrate de que:
Se ha seleccionado un tipo de desencadenador
Se ha elegido un tipo de evento (si es basado en eventos)
La acción de API de REST se ha agregado a las instrucciones del agente
El formulario personalizado se ha agregado cuando se utiliza Formulario presentado
Una vez que se completen todos estos pasos, tu acción de API de REST estará lista para ejecutarse automáticamente durante las conversaciones.




